java.beans
Interface PropertyChangeListener
All Superinterfaces: EventListener
All Known Implementing Classes: BasicButtonListener , BasicColorChooserUI.PropertyHandler , BasicComboBoxUI.PropertyChangeHandler , BasicComboPopup.PropertyChangeHandler , BasicDirectoryModel , BasicInternalFrameTitlePane.PropertyChangeHandler , BasicInternalFrameUI.InternalFramePropertyChangeListener , BasicLabelUI , BasicListUI.PropertyChangeHandler , BasicOptionPaneUI.PropertyChangeHandler , BasicRootPaneUI , BasicScrollBarUI.PropertyChangeHandler , BasicScrollPaneUI.PropertyChangeHandler , BasicSliderUI.PropertyChangeHandler , BasicSplitPaneDivider , BasicSplitPaneUI.PropertyHandler , BasicTabbedPaneUI.PropertyChangeHandler , BasicToolBarUI.PropertyListener , BasicTreeUI.PropertyChangeHandler , BasicTreeUI.SelectionModelPropertyChangeHandler , BeanContextServicesSupport , BeanContextSupport , DefaultTableColumnModel , JList.AccessibleJList , JPopupMenu.AccessibleJPopupMenu , JScrollPane.AccessibleJScrollPane , JSpinner.DateEditor , JSpinner.DefaultEditor , JSpinner.ListEditor , JSpinner.NumberEditor , JTable.AccessibleJTable , MetalComboBoxUI.MetalPropertyChangeListener , MetalFileChooserUI.FilterComboBoxModel , MetalLabelUI , MetalRootPaneUI , MetalSliderUI.MetalPropertyListener , MetalToolBarUI.MetalRolloverListener , ProgressMonitor.AccessibleProgressMonitor , PropertyChangeListenerProxy
public interface PropertyChangeListener extends EventListener
A "PropertyChange" event gets fired whenever a bean changes a "bound"
property. You can register a PropertyChangeListener with a source
bean so as to be notified of any bound property updates.
propertyChange
void propertyChange (PropertyChangeEvent evt)
This method gets called when a bound property is changed.
Parameters: evt
- A PropertyChangeEvent object describing the event source
and the property that has changed.
Submit a bug or feature For further API reference and developer documentation, see Java SE Developer Documentation . That documentation contains more detailed, developer-targeted descriptions, with conceptual overviews, definitions of terms, workarounds, and working code examples. Copyright © 1993, 2015, Oracle and/or its affiliates. All rights reserved. Use is subject to license terms . Also see the documentation redistribution policy .
Scripting on this page tracks web page traffic, but does not change the content in any way.